Altera Presents Traffic Management and FPGA-Based Network Security
9/25/2003 - Altera Corporation (NASDAQ: ALTR) will present two papers at the 2003 Communications Design Conference describing field-programmable gate array (FPGA)-based methodologies that improve network performance and security. The presentation titles are:
Implementing Fast, Flexible Traffic Management Functions
This paper discusses implementing traffic management functions in FPGAs with a focus on memory interfacing, one of the most important aspects of traffic management.Class Number P234
